Melee is a genius engineer who lived on Vivopolis and was a significant face in the community there. She helps Juno Steel and Peter Nureyev escape from The Executives, before leaving them both behind to help free her people.
Early Life[]
When Melee was just a baby, she was left behind in the home of someone who owed her father money for an engineering job. When her father came to pick up payment, he took her in and raised her, teaching her all the engineering she knows. When Melee was 14, her father got caught up with the wrong people, who went after Melee. He protected her and ended up shot in the head. After this, Melee started working for the Dokana Group on Vivopolis in return for her fathers care. She had been scavenging on the trash asteroid for ten years, and helped fix up several machines to help the infrastructure of the town. She fixed up an organic-matter-reconstituter, a machine that makes their recycled water into tea, and a machine that turns old leather into jerky.
History[]
Melee helps Juno and Nureyev escape from the cell they were taken to after the Dokana Group captured them. She sneaks them into a maintenence tunnel just in time to avoid The Executives, and brings them to Vivopolis, a settlement full of people working for the Dokana Group to support their near-dead loved ones. She tells Juno and Nureyev that she wants them to help people leave Vivopolis. When the LifeUp project is announced, she goes to try and find her father at the gates.
Personality[]
Melee is practical, but still a bleeding heart. She just wants to do the right thing. She has fire in her eyes and a strong sense of justice. She calls Juno an old-timer.

Relationships[]
Peter Nureyev[]
Melee is very sympathetic to Nureyev's situation, as she is going through it herself. They reach a quick understanding of each other.
Juno Steel[]
Juno thinks both Melee and Nureyev are naive for trying to resurrect their loved ones, but helps them all the same. Melee is willing to leave Juno behind with the Dokana group in order to help save her people.
